Product Overview

Category

The BA178M08FP-E2 belongs to the category of voltage regulators.

Use

It is used to regulate voltage in electronic circuits, ensuring a stable output voltage regardless of input fluctuations.

Characteristics

  • Input Voltage: 10V to 35V
  • Output Voltage: 8V
  • Maximum Output Current: 1A
  • Low Dropout Voltage
  • Thermal Overload Protection

Package

The BA178M08FP-E2 comes in a TO-252-3 package.

Packaging/Quantity

It is typically available in reels with quantities varying based on manufacturer specifications.

Specifications

  • Input Voltage Range: 10V to 35V
  • Output Voltage: 8V ±4%
  • Output Current: Up to 1A
  • Dropout Voltage: 1.5V at 1A
  • Operating Temperature Range: -40°C to 125°C
  • Line Regulation: 0.2% (Typical)
  • Load Regulation: 0.4% (Typical)

Detailed Pin Configuration

The BA178M08FP-E2 has three pins: 1. Input (Vin) 2. Ground (GND) 3. Output (Vout)

Working Principles

The BA178M08FP-E2 operates by comparing the output voltage to a reference voltage and adjusting the pass device to maintain a constant output voltage.
